Tom Ford will show latest menswear collection at New York Fashion Week

By
AFP-Relaxnews
Published
Jan 23, 2018

American designer Tom Ford will present his new menswear collection at New York's upcoming Fashion Week. The event runs for 10 days this season -- February 5-14 -- with menswear and womenswear showing back to back.


Photo: Tom Ford



Women's Wear Daily (WWD) reports that the designer will participate in the men's portion of the official calendar for the first time.

Designers and fashion houses seem intent on shaking up the schedules of the various Fashion Weeks. The latest change comes from Tom Ford, who will show his new menswear collection at New York Fashion Week, February 6. The designer staged his spring/summer 2018 menswear show in Milan.

Although the American designer has previously unveiled menswear collections in the Big Apple, this is the first time he has been given an official slot on the New York Fashion Week: Men's calendar.

In December, the Council of Fashion Designers of America (CFDA) announced that the upcoming edition of New York Fashion Week would be held over 10 days in February, starting with menswear shows February 5-7 then womenswear and coed shows February 8-14 -- a first for the NYFW schedule.
